The 2023 Myanmar Women's League was the 5th season of the Myanmar Women's League, the top Myanmar professional league for women's association football clubs, since its establishment in 2016. A total of 6 teams competed in the league, with the season beginning in June 2023.

League table

Below is the league table for 2023 season.

PosTeamPldWDLGFGAGDPtsQualification
1Myawady (C)10820335+2826Qualification for 2024–25 AFC Women's Champions League
2ISPE10721509+4123
3Thitsar Arman106132811+1719
4Yangon United1031610261610
5Sport & Education103071232209
6Young Lionesses100010252500
Source: [ citation needed ]
(C) Champions

The Women's League (WL) is a Myanmar professional league for women's football clubs. At the top of the Myanmar football league system, it is the country's primary football competition. Contested by 8 teams. The Myanmar League is a corporation in which the 8 member teams. Since 2016 it has been sponsored by Kanbawza Bank, a Banking company based in Yangon, and are thus billed as KBZ Bank Women's League.
